Companies House search engine
Search
Search for
Companies
Search for
People
MCCLOUD DATA CENTRES LIMITED
Status
dissolved
Reg. Number
SC743637
Inc. Date
September 06, 2022
Name
MCCLOUD DATA CENTRES LIMITED
Category
Private Limited Company
Address
7 Hopetoun Crescent ,
EH7 4AY
Edinburgh
Check on Map
Country of Origin
United Kingdom
Director
< Previous Company
Next Company >